U.S. Department of State, State Annex 2

KCCT's adaptive reuse conversion of a 1950's apartment building into a secure office building for the U.S. Department of State Office of Information Programs and Services sought to consolidate the division's staff, increase workplace efficiency, and meet the office's specialized business and operations requirements. Each floor now accommodates two suites incorporating "streets" that serve as circulation, utility, and communications systems corridors. The standardized layout of each floor maintains a sense of continuity between levels and facilitated the fast-track design schedule. Special design features include open storage suites for classified material, wire management design incorporating fiber optic data and communication, and systems flexibility for anticipated growth.
